Abstract
The utility model discloses a multistage pearl mill of screening formula, the right -hand member of water tank is equipped with the water pipe, the water pipe runs through the intermediate layer between casing and the box, the bottom left and right sides of casing all is equipped with the delivery port, the inside top of box is equipped with first screening net, first screening side off the net is equipped with second screening net, the online square region of first screening is first milling zone, be equipped with the pivot on the motor, the pivot runs through inside first screening net of box and second screening net, be equipped with the grinding rod in the pivot, first milling zone right side inner wall is equipped with the import of first attrition medium, the right side inner wall of second milling zone is equipped with the import of second attrition medium. This multistage pearl mill of screening formula, material grind the material through the attrition medium of different particle diameters in first milling zone and the second milling zone and the rotatory stirring of grinding rod simultaneously, have improved the polishing precision of material.

Background technology
Ball mill, also known as sand mill, is pulverized indoor, equipped with several rotary grinding discs and all kinds of abrasive body in fixing cylinder
In order to the machine being ground.Abrasive body is Ottawa sand, bead, steel ball or ceramic bead etc..Material is in spin finishing
Disk effect is lower to be mixed with abrasive body and rotates, the grinding through producing and abrasive body between and and pulverizing chamber each several part between, shearing
And pulverize.Have horizontal sand mill and vertical grinding machine point, such as cylindrical shape circular-gap sand mill and tower sand mill etc..Generally
Wet lapping.It is applied to the industries such as coating, dyestuff.
General ball mill grinding efficiency is low, needs to can be only achieved the prescription of product through multiple production cycle, and
And use all can cause to damage to material and equipment for a long time.

Operation principle:Pass through the first abrasive media import 15 and the second abrasive media import 16 first respectively to the first grinding
Area 4 and the second milling zone 6 add abrasive media, actuating motor 12 this moment, and are added to the inside of casing 1 by material inlet 13
Material, material enters the first milling zone 4, and rotating shaft 18 drives grinding rod 17 and abrasive media rotation real under the drive of motor 12
The now grinding to material, during grinding when material is less than the mesh diameter of the first Screening Network 5, material will fall into the
Two milling zones 6 carry out secondary grinder, enter two and grind the material in 6th area when material is less than the mesh diameter of the second Screening Network 7,
Material will fall into material rest area 19.
